Our Licensed Veterinary Technicians (LVTs) are dedicated to providing compassionate care to all of our patients. The skills that you will be utilizing include, but are not limited to:
- Assist doctors with exams, treatments and procedures.
- Venipuncture and IVC placement
- Administer SQ fluids, medications, etc.
- Work in conjunction with all technical staff across the hospital to ensure hospitalized patients are receiving the best possible care and communicating frequently with the team.
- Recognize subtle change in clinical status.
- Discharge instructions with clients.
- Complete estimates, basic record keeping.
- Inducing, maintaining, and monitoring anesthesia for procedures.
- Recovering patients from anesthesia.
- Performing nursing care of all patients.
- Utilize monitoring equipment and recognize trends.
- Dentistry and dental radiographs.
- Pharmacy.
- Processing laboratory samples in-house and preparing laboratory samples for outside labs.
- Diagnostic Imaging.
